Unlocking Liquidity with BTC Collateralized Loans

Leveraging the value of your digital assets has become increasingly popular in the dynamic world of finance. Bitcoin collateralized loans offer a compelling solution for unlocking liquidity without relinquishing ownership of your copyright holdings. These innovative financial instruments permit you to borrow fiat currency or stablecoins, utilizing your BTC as collateral. By deploying a percentage of your holdings as security, you can access capital to finance various endeavors, such as business expansion, all while retaining control over your underlying copyright assets.

The inherent value of Bitcoin serves as the foundation for these loans, providing lenders with a secure and transparent mechanism for assessing risk. Lenders typically determine the loan amount based on the current market value of your Bitcoin, implementing security requirements to mitigate potential losses. This structured approach ensures that both borrowers and lenders benefit from a stable financial arrangement.

Considering the benefits, it's crucial for borrowers to understand the associated liabilities involved in any form of borrowing. Market volatility can affect the value of your Bitcoin collateral, potentially leading to margin calls if the price drops below a predetermined threshold.

Thorough research, due diligence, and careful consideration of personal financial circumstances are essential before entering into any Bitcoin collateralized loan agreement.
